The Brine Shrimp Experiment

Brine shrimp (Artemia salina) are among the most captivating subjects a beginning microscopist can study. These tiny crustaceans hatch from dormant eggs within 24 to 48 hours when placed in salt water, and their transparent bodies allow observers to watch their hearts beating, their digestive systems processing food, and their feathery legs propelling them through the water. The included experiment kit provides everything needed - eggs, salt, containers, and instructions. It's a genuine scientific project that teaches observation, patience, and basic principles of maintaining a living culture.

Optical System and Performance

The microscope uses a classic monocular head design with a rotating turret carrying three achromatic objective lenses - 4x, 10x, and 40x. These work in combination with the dual-position eyepiece (which can be set to either 10x or 16x magnification) to provide six different total magnification levels: 40x, 64x, 100x, 160x, 400x, and 640x. Changing magnification is simple - rotate the turret to select the desired objective, and slide the eyepiece to the appropriate position.

Each objective is optimized for its magnification range. The 4x objective provides a wide field of view ideal for scanning slides and getting oriented. The 10x objective is the workhorse - sharp, bright, and perfect for most general observation. The 40x objective delivers high magnification suitable for examining fine cellular detail and small microorganisms.

Illumination and Controls

A bright LED positioned beneath the stage provides transmitted illumination - light passes up through the specimen, which is the standard method for observing thin, translucent biological samples. The LED brightness is adjustable via a simple control, allowing young users to optimize the light level for different specimens. Too much light washes out detail; too little makes everything dark and indistinct. Learning to adjust illumination for best results is one of the first practical skills a microscopist develops.

Beneath the stage sits a rotating disc diaphragm with multiple aperture sizes. Rotating this disc changes the diameter of the light beam passing through the specimen, which affects both brightness and contrast. A narrow beam increases contrast but reduces brightness - useful for transparent specimens. A wide beam provides maximum brightness - helpful when working at high magnifications where light is spread thin.

What to Observe?

The microscope opens up an entirely new dimension of exploration. Ordinary objects reveal extraordinary complexity. Newspaper print resolves into dots of ink. Fabric becomes a woven landscape of individual fibers. Sand grains turn out to be tiny rocks of different colours and shapes. Sugar crystals are geometric sculptures. A strand of hair shows its scaly outer surface. Pollen grains display intricate patterns unique to each plant species.

And that's before getting into living specimens. Pond water, rainwater from a roof gutter, water from a vase of flowers - all typically contain microorganisms. Moss scraped from a wall and moistened with water often reveals tardigrades - microscopic animals that look like tiny bears. Slime from the underside of a snail's foot shows remarkable structure. The possibilities are genuinely limitless.
